We've been here 3 years in a row for my wife's schools spring break. Great rooms, service, staff, scenery, breakfasts, and its unique history makes Warner Hall an excellent place to relax and unwind from the grind. Will be back next year for a 4th year.

We spent a weekend here and absolutely loved the house, the grounds, the people and the breakfast. It's set far away from the road, so it's very quiet. But it is also a fairly easy drive to Williamsburg and Jamestown. They let us roam all over the house and look in the rooms that weren't occupied. We sipped wine on... More
